2/3y^2+14=20 How do you solve this with the square root method?

Respuesta :

HelplessAtHomework HelplessAtHomework
  • 06-01-2019

Answer:

y1 = -3, y2 = 3

Step-by-step explanation:

(2/3)y^2 + 14 = 20

(2/3)y^2 = 20 - 14

(2/3)y^2 = 6

y^2 = 9

y = -3 and y = 3
